On Wed, 2010-12-29 at 11:01 +0200, Aleksi Suhonen wrote:
> (...)
> Can we easily make the servers in 192.175.48.0/24 serve these?
> Would it really matter if half of them were lame delegations?
> Should we add AAAA records for blackhole-1 and blackhole-2?
> 
> Or should we create another anycast subnet with blackholes 3 and 4?
> The same ASN could still be reused for it.

I think we should add AAAA records for blackhole-3 & 4 on a new IPv6
anycast subnet, and make those two hosts authoritative for the
mentionned prefixes. We woudn't have any surprises: the responsive as112
nodes operators would add the IPv6 prefix, and change their <favourite
DNS server>'s configuration at the same time, and the non-responsive
wouldn't change anything.

Why not serving IPv6 zones with IPv6-only servers ? :)
